      Well it’s been knows for centuries that silver does this (the ancient Greeks and Roman used silver to store water) but no one really knows why and to be honest, they still don’t. That’s a bit too biological for me so as a chemist, I know that it works… I just try and make it better!!

      Silver only works by being soluble so you have to wet the silver dressing before you put it on your yukky wound. Silver’s expensive, using too much of it is toxic and we’ll develop a resistance to it sooner so I’ve been working on how we can use less silver but still get the same amazing effects. 🙂
